Any suggestions for a cheap lid? I canā€™t seem to find one that will work with an over the back filter

This is tricky with filters along the ends of a tank (if I am seeing the photo correctly in post #1). If you can turn the filter to hang on the back, most any cover will work. There are the ones designed for the size of tank, usually with a light, and they have a strip of plastic along the back that can be cut out for filters and heaters. The least expensive is probably the glass cover sets that are usually two pieces of glass with a hinge, and the same type of plastic strip along the back. These sit down on the lip around the inside of the tank frame. The light then sits across the frame itself (or as you have it).

I just donā€™t want them to hop out and then have to deal with a fish on the ground

This does happen; even fish not that prone to jumping can do it particularly during darkness. Cories, loaches, tetras...any fish. Fish naturally jump when startled by something, maybe another fish under them, or things like the slamming of a door even outside can startle them. Except in rare cases, tanks should always have a cover. You need one under the light always (glass) as water splashed by a fish feeding can cause the light to explode. And there is evaporation, which is a lot more than one might think because the tank water is warm, and all this moisture gets into the structure of the room, much like a bathroom during a shower.
